The new Star Wars game- The Force Unleashed- demo landed today on Xbox

Live Arcade and PlayStation Network. Being the die-hard Star Wars fan that I am, I immediately downloaded the demo today and played around with it. Since I am a die-hard fan of the Star Wars series, this review may be a bit biased. For the whole review hit the More link.

The demo has you running around an Imperial facility as Darth Vadar’s secret apprentice, smashing things and fighting enemies. Overall, playing as the Apprentice was rather fun, as you get to use the Force’s powers in such over the top ways that are just fun. The ability to do things like grab an crate and smash through a brigade of stormtroopers, blow through a door with a blast of energy, or electrocute your lightsaber and bring it crashing down on a group of enemies is just plain fun. Graphics aside, I get the feeling that this is going to be one fun game to play. Even at the early point in the game the demo is at, the abilities you have are incredibly cool, and one can only guess as to how they will progress through the game.

Overall, this is a demo that does its job well, which is to make me want to download the game. Check it out and let us know what you think.
